What is DXP Enterprises Total Liabilities?

DXP Enterprises's Total Liabilities for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 was $797 Mil.

DXP Enterprises's quarterly Total Liabilities increased from Jun. 2023 ($664.97 Mil) to Sep. 2023 ($681.53 Mil) and increased from Sep. 2023 ($681.53 Mil) to Dec. 2023 ($796.56 Mil).

DXP Enterprises's annual Total Liabilities increased from Dec. 2021 ($547.50 Mil) to Dec. 2022 ($671.89 Mil) and increased from Dec. 2022 ($671.89 Mil) to Dec. 2023 ($796.56 Mil).

DXP Enterprises Total Liabilities Calculation

Total Liabilities are the liabilities that the company has to pay others. It is a part of the balance sheet of a company that shareholders do not own, and would be obligated to pay back if the company liquidated.

DXP Enterprises's Total Liabilities for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2023 is calculated as

Total Liabilities=Total Current Liabilities+Total Noncurrent Liabilities
=Total Current Liabilities+(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ation+Other Long-Term Liabilities
=224.165+(555.033+17.359
+NonCurrent Deferred Liabilities+PensionAndRetirementBenefit)
+0+0)
=797

Total Liabilities=Total Assets (A: Dec. 2023 )-Total Equity (A: Dec. 2023 )
=1177.436-380.879
=797

DXP Enterprises Inc is a distributor of products and services to industrial customers in the United States, Canada, Mexico, and Dubai. The company's reportable segments include Service Centers, Innovative Pumping Solutions and Supply Chain Services. It generates maximum revenue from the Service Centers segment. The company offers pumping solutions, supply chain services and maintenance, repair, operating and production services for rotating equipment, bearings and power transmissions, industrial supplies and safety products. DXP Enterprises serves the oil and gas, general manufacturing, chemical, reseller, transportation, fabrication and construction, food and beverage, aerospace mining, agriculture, power, and refining industries.
